Just want to clear up one point made in earlier Answers...
Social Security Benefits certainly ARE taxable...but, it depends.
If you collect other income in addition to Social Security, you could owe taxes on at least a portion of your government benefits.
At maximum, 85 percent of your Social Security benefits can be taxed.
To answer your specific question:
Unfortunately....NO...those whose ONLY income is Social Security (hence do NOT make the minimum $3000 taxable income required) are NOT eligible.
That according to this recent article which updates those who are and are NOT eligible:
http://www.foxnews.com/story/0,2933,325815,00.html
Read down until you get to:
"People who do not make enough to pay taxes but had at least $3,000 in earned income would get $300. Those earning less than that would be disqualified, as would the wealthiest.
People living solely off Social Security checks would NOT get the rebate." |
